BAHAWALPUR:


A man was beaten up and his nose cut by 10 people on Saturday for turning down a marriage proposal for his sister that he had earlier accepted.


Saddar police said that Zahid Hussain, a resident of Ghausiabad, Rahim Yar Khan, had accepted Mumtaz Ahmad’s proposal for his sister.  However, due to some family dispute he later backed out. This had led to a rivalry between him and Ahmad, who with 10 accomplices beat Hussain and his father on their way home on Saturday night.

They later cut Hussain’s nose with a barber’s blade and fled. The injured man was taken to a hospital, where he was later reported to be in critical condition. Witnesses said the assailants shot several times in the air before they fled. Police said they were looking for them.
